cavity removal
[ˈkævɪti rɪˈmuːvəl]
nounpl: cavity removals
remoção de cárie
1. The dental procedure of removing decayed tooth structure caused by cavities
The dentist performed cavity removal on the patient's molar tooth.
O dentista realizou a remoção de cárie no dente molar do paciente.
2. The extraction or elimination of a cavity or hollow space in a tooth
Cavity removal is necessary to prevent further tooth decay.
A remoção de cárie é necessária para evitar maior deterioração do dente.
Cavity removal is a standard dental procedure in both Brazil and the USA. In Brazil, preventive dentistry and cavity treatment are increasingly emphasized in public health campaigns. The procedure is typically covered partially or fully by dental insurance in the USA, while in Brazil coverage varies depending on whether treatment is done through public health system (SUS) or private providers.
